Darcie Talent is looking for a PhD level Machine Learning Scientist to join its innovative research team near King's Cross. This position involves designing and implementing advanced methods in AI, specifically within LLMs and optimisation for deep learning.
You will collaborate with world-class researchers, publishing at prestigious conferences and translating your findings into significant applications in machine learning. Visa sponsorship is available!
